Abstract
Systems and methods related to linear and efficient broadband power amplifiers. A power amplifier (PA) system can include an input circuit configured to receive a radio-frequency (RF) signal and split the RF signal into a first portion and a second portion. The PA system can further include a Doherty amplifier circuit including a carrier amplification path coupled to the input circuit to receive the first portion and a peaking amplification path coupled to the input circuit to receive the second portion. The PA system can further include an output circuit coupled to the Doherty amplifier circuit. The output circuit can include a balance to unbalance (BALUN) circuit configured to combine outputs of the carrier amplification path and the peaking amplification path to yield an amplified RF signal.
